BSA kicks off 2023 with 'Intuitive Painting' exhibit

Press Release: The Batavia Society of Artists are kicking off the New Year with a demonstration by artist David Burke on Tuesday February 7th at Go-Art!/Seymour Place, 201 E. Main St., Batavia at 7pm. The Tavern 2.0.1. will be open for cash purchased that evening. Membership for 2023 is open to all for $30 single, $50 couple, and $10 for student or Veteran. BSA hosting hands-on demo of mono printing technique

Press release: The Batavia Society of Artists is hosting artist Karen Crittenden on Tuesday, Sept. 13 at 7 p.m. at Go-Art/Seymour Place, 201 E. Main St., Batavia. Karen will be doing a hands-on demonstration of Mono Printing on Gelli Plates. Non-Members are welcome for a $5 fee. Tavern 2.o.1.will be open for cash purchases during this demo.
